Line Chart Vs. Step Chart

Both the line and step chart may appear similar at first sight, but there are differences between both of them.

  • A line Chart helps us to see the trend by connecting the data points. The primary motive of such a chart is the trend and not the Exact time of change.
  • Whereas, a step chart helps highlight the exact time of change in the data, along with the trend. You can easily spot the time period where there was no change and compare the magnitude of change in each instance.

What is a Step Chart in Excel

A Step chart is the same as a Line Chart. The step Chart does not use the shortest path to connect two data points. It instead uses vertical and horizontal lines to connect the data points to form a step-like progression. The vertical lines in the graph show the changes in the data and their magnitude....
